Velocity v = Volumetric flow rate Q ÷ pipe cross-sectional area A. For the pressure, calculate your total head loss & required delivery pressure. Once you have these two you can check the pump curve to size the pump. Normal practice is to chose the nearest larger size pipe diameter to reduce head loss. This is especially applicable if v = 0.6m/s is the maximum velocity your client will accept. If it's the minimum velocity then choose the next smaller pipe size, but ensure your head loss is acceptable
